Embracing the Sky: Maximizing Vertical Space
The defining feature of a high rise balcony is its height, which offers a canvas for vertical gardening. Rather than letting space go unused above your line of sight, utilize railing planters and wall-mounted pockets to create a lush tapestry of greenery. This approach not only maximizes the use of every inch but also draws the eye upward, making the area feel larger than it is. Combining trailing plants like ivy with vibrant flowers creates a dynamic, living piece of art that changes with the seasons.
Railing Planters and Hanging Solutions
- Utilize railing planters that clamp onto the edge, providing instant elevation for flowers or herbs.
- Install a sturdy hanging system from the ceiling or rail to suspend macrame holders or pendant pots.
- Consider a vertical garden pocket system, which attaches directly to the wall and holds multiple small plants.

Lighting the Ambiance
Lighting is the secret ingredient that elevates a balcony from a daytime spot to a magical evening retreat. String lights are a popular choice, but consider layering your lighting for depth. Incorporate a floor lamp with a warm white bulb for general illumination and add candle-style LED lights for a flickering, intimate glow. This combination allows you to adjust the mood based on the occasion, ensuring your balcony is inviting long after the sun sets.
Incorporating Smart Design Elements
High rise living often means contending with wind, which can scatter lightweight decor or topple fragile items. Anchor your design with heavy planters or built-in storage units that double as windbreaks. Using outdoor rugs can define the seating area and add warmth underfoot, while also tying together your color palette. Choosing a cohesive theme—whether it’s tropical, Scandinavian, or modern—ensures that the space feels curated rather than cluttered.
| Element | Purpose | Example |
|---|---|---|
| Outdoor Rug | Defines space and adds comfort | Weather-resistant fiber rug |
| Windbreak Screen | Protects fragile decor and creates privacy | Bamboo lattice or outdoor screen |
| Heavy Planters | Anchors furniture and holds plants securely | Stone or ceramic containers |
